Opus 5 appears to improve on ARC-AGI 1 and 2, and may rely on algebraic puzzle solving
herbiebradley · x · 2026-07-25
Herbie Bradley says the Opus 5 system card shows clear gains on ARC-AGI 1 and 2 compared with 4.7/4.8.
He also notes that the system-card description of an ARC-AGI-3-like task sounds like the model learns to turn a visual puzzle into explicit algebra, which he sees as a very trainable strategy. Based on that, he predicts the improvement likely came from a focused research project on these puzzle types, possibly using a data vendor under an exclusivity agreement.
